Punke Name Meaning

North German:: possibly an altered form of Bunke . from Middle Low German punge ‘small sack bag’ which developed into an unflattering nickname in modern Low German dialects.

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Punke family from?

You can see how Punke families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Punke family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1880 and 1920. The most Punke families were found in USA in 1920. In 1880 there were 7 Punke families living in Ohio. This was about 54% of all the recorded Punke's in USA. Ohio had the highest population of Punke families in 1880.

What did your Punke ancestors do for a living?

In 1940, Farmer and Housework were the top reported jobs for men and women in the USA named Punke. 78% of Punke men worked as a Farmer and 100% of Punke women worked as a Housework. .
